    • A ball launcher has a body and a ball conveyor. The body has a sidewall defining axial bore, an attachment for attaching to a tubing string, and at least one radial port that provides access though the sidewall to the axial bore. The ball conveyor is carried by the body adjacent to an associated radial port. The ball conveyor comprises an inner bore in communication with the associated radial port and extends laterally outward from the body. A shaft extends along the inner bore, the shaft having a helical flight having at least one turn around the shaft, the flight and a bottom portion of the inner bore defining a ball receiving space large enough to receive a ball to be launched. A drive source rotates the shaft in a first direction to cause the flight to advance one or more balls toward the radial port.

    • A plunger installation and retrieval tool incorporates a magnet which magnetically supports a fluid lift plunger during insertion into or retrieval from a lubricator on a natural gas wellhead. The magnet is housed in a magnet holder suspended from an elongate hanger member the upper end of which is connected to a hanger support. An actuating rod slidably extends through the hanger support and through bores in the magnet and magnet holder, such that a downward force applied to the actuating rod will cause the lower end of the actuating rod to project below the magnet and break its magnetic bond with the plunger, thus releasing the plunger from the tool. The tool may be provided with a cylindrical skirt fitting closely around the upper end of the plunger to prevent laterally loading that could break the magnetic bond during plunger insertion and retrieval.

    • A safety valve for an effluent-production installation, the safety valve comprising a longitudinal shell in which there extends a production tube defining an inside volume for effluent flow. The tube is movable in translation inside the shell in an axial direction between an advanced position in which effluent flow is authorized from the bottom of the installation towards the surface, and a retracted position in which effluent flow is prevented. The valve includes a connection duct between a feed line for feeding at least one additive from the surface and an injection line for injecting the additive downhole, a safety plug being provided in the connection duct in order to close or open the duct depending on whether the production tube is in its retracted position or its advanced position.
